On the trade side, the global market is characterized by heavy inter regional flows manufacturers source motors, battery packs, advanced filtration media, smart sensor modules and control electronics from cost efficient regions and then distribute across multiple geographies. The raw material challenge is significant: as many vacuum cleaner models become cordless or smart, the cost components for lithium ion battery packs, high efficiency brushless motors and IoT modules rise, impacting margins and encouraging strategic sourcing or localization. A critical technology advance has been the widespread adoption of robotic vacuums with sophisticated mapping, navigation and smart home integration. For example, some current high end models support LiDAR, SLAM and advanced obstacle avoidance, enabling the device to build detailed floor plans of homes, identify furniture and dynamically optimize cleaning paths. Also, self emptying dustbins have become much more common reducing maintenance for the user and increasing attractiveness of the product as a set and forget appliance. On the regulation and policy side, global markets are seeing tighter energy efficiency mandates, eco design standards and labelling regimes. For instance, in Europe the eco-design regulation for vacuum cleaners reduces maximum input power and encourages design for circularity. These regulatory requirements both challenge manufacturers and present opportunities.
Market Drivers
- Rising hygiene awareness: Consumers across both developed and emerging markets are increasingly concerned about indoor air quality, allergens, and general cleanliness. This is particularly true in urban areas where dust, pollutants, and cramped living conditions raise maintenance demands. At the same time, more households have dual incomes and less time to spend on manual cleaning. This combination leads to greater uptake of vacuum cleaners as practical tools for maintaining cleanliness efficiently.
- Technological innovation: the market is being driven by advances in technology cordless models, robotics, smart connectivity, and improved filtration systems are becoming more prevalent. These innovations appeal to consumers who want convenience, automation, and higher performance. For instance, the rise of robotic vacuum cleaners and smart features is cited as a major growth driver
- Affordability limitations in some markets: although advanced vacuum cleaners bring attractive features, their higher upfront cost presents a barrier especially in emerging economies or among price sensitive buyers. Even in more mature markets, premium models still carry a price premium that can slow mass market adoption.
- Intense competition: the vacuum cleaner market is quite fragmented with many players, making it challenging for brands to stand out and maintain margins. On top of this, supply chain disruptions, rising raw material costs and regulatory burdens are adding pressure. Manufacturers must navigate cost, compliance, differentiation and supply risk simultaneously.
- Shift toward cordless multifunction models: One of the prominent trends is the increasing adoption of cordless stick vacuums and robotic vacuums partly because of convenience, mobility, and smart features. Also, multifunction models that can handle various floor types, pet hair, and integrate wet/dry cleaning are gaining traction. This means product development is moving away from basic upright or cord models toward more advanced, flexible formats.
- E commerce growth: Another key trend: more vacuum cleaners are being sold via online channels globally helpful for expanding reach, enabling comparison shopping, and appealing to younger, digital consumers. In parallel, there’s growing consumer and regulatory emphasis on sustainability energy-efficient motors, recyclable components, improved filtration for health, quieter operation, and so on.

the corded mains plugged vacuum cleaner segment remains the largest in the global market because it offers superior and performance at a lower cost making it the preferred choice for heavy duty cleaning tasks.
One of the foremost advantages of corded vacuum cleaners is their ability to deliver consistent, high suction power throughout the cleaning session because the motor is supplied directly from the mains rather than relying on a battery whose performance may drop over time or in heavy use. Because corded vacuums do not need large battery packs, charging circuits, and associated battery maintenance infrastructure, their manufacturing cost tends to be lower than cordless alternatives. Consequently, budget conscious consumers and especially in emerging markets are more likely to choose a corded model for the best suction‐for‐money trade off. Market data show that corded models are less expensive which makes them an attractive option for budget conscious consumers. In addition to performance and cost, reliability and suitability for continuous cleaning sessions boost corded models. Since they remain plugged in, they avoid the downtime caused by recharging batteries or loss of battery capacity as with cordless models. This is especially appealing for households that undertake larger cleaning sessions, or for commercial/large space use where breaking to recharge is undesirable. From a global market maturity perspective, corded vacuums have the advantage of established infrastructure and consumer familiarity. Many consumers are accustomed to the plug in model, there is wide availability of spare parts, service ecosystems and plentiful choices from different brands in various price tiers. Especially in emerging markets, where battery technology or portable convenience may be less of a priority than raw performance and affordability, corded models remain the default category.

- May 2025: Dyson introduced the PencilVac, an ultra-slim cordless stick with a new Hyperdymium motor aimed at quick clean-up tasks in tight spaces.
- April 2025: Dreame launched the H15 Pro wet-dry vacuum in the UK, offering 21,000 Pa suction, 60-minute battery, a retractable squeegee, and base station self-cleaning although it remains heavy and best suited for hard floors.
- March 2025: Dreame Technology debuted the X50 robotic vacuum at IT Show 2025, featuring bionic retractable legs that improve obstacle navigation.
- January 2025: Narwal showcased its Flow Series and Freo Z10 Ultra at CES 2025; the latter received a CES Innovation Award for maintenance-free operation and advanced cleaning technology.
- January 2024: Dreame International, Ltd. introduced its complete range of smart home products at the CES 2024 event. The company unveiled various new smart cleaning appliances, such as DreameBot X30 Ultra, DreameBot L10s Pro Ultra and DreameBot L20 Ultra.
- January 2024: Samsung Electronics Co., Ltd. announced to launch of a new vacuum cleaner rangeBespoke Jet Bot Combo, equipped with advanced artificial intelligence features at CES 2024.
- January 2024: global brand ILife expanded its product portfolio in India with the launch of two new robot vacuum cleaners, the T10s and V3x.
- August 2023: Dyson unveiled its latest innovation, the ‘Dyson All-in-One Wet-and-Dry Cordless Vacuum Cleaner,’ addressing the limitations of existing wet-and-dry formats.
